The pineal gland is a small endocrine gland found deep in the middle of the brain, specifically in the epithalamus. It is shaped like a small pinecone, about 5-8 millimetres in size and weighs about 150 milligrams. It typically grows until you are around two years old, although its weight increases until adolescence. Interestingly, the pineal gland is outside the blood-brain barrier – a semi-permeable barrier that separates the circulating blood and extracellular fluid in the central nervous system. It also allows the passage of water, gases and molecules.
What are the main functions of the pineal gland?
The main hormone produced by the pineal gland is melatonin, often referred to as the ‘sleep hormone’, which regulates the body’s circadian rhythm (internal or biological clock)
